13–19 Nov — Global Entrepreneurship Week

Global Entrepreneurship Week is celebrated each year in more than 100 countries, and has been running for more than 10 years. This year’s activities include a townhall at University of Ghana Business School, several events with the week including one in Kumasi, then ending with Startup Weekend from Friday Nov 17 — Sunday Nov 19.

16 Nov — Social Thursday

As part of the 2017 Global Entrepreneurship Week, the British Council, Ghana is hosting its second Social Thursday seminar for the year on Thursday, 16 November, 2017 from 6pm — 8pm on the theme “Teching” Social Enterprises in a Digital Age.
The goal of this seminar is to expose social enterprise leaders to transformational digital ideas and skills which will help them to develop a more entrepreneurial and agile approach to make their businesses more visible and fit for purpose in the digital age, generating more income and strengthening relationships with key partners and stakeholders.

21–22 Nov — Tech In Ghana Conference

The Ministry of Communications Ghana and AB2020 are excited to announce the Tech in Ghana Conference, Accra. Following the success of the first conference held in London in February 2017, Tech in Ghana will showcase groundbreaking local innovations and provide a platform to highlight, discuss and stimulate the growth of Ghana’s digital development. Pulling together some of the brightest minds at the forefront of technological advancement and key industry players and influencers, Tech in Ghana will be hosted at the Accra Digital Centre on the 21st and 22nd November 2017.

23–24 Nov — Ghana Ecommerce Expo

Ghana’s burgeoning online business community will once again meet in Accra for the 4th Ghana eCommerce Expo and Conference on 23–24 November 2017, under the theme, “Shaping Ghana’s eCommerce Landscape through Innovation, Regulation and Adoption. Together”. This important annual gathering of leading ecommerce retailers, fintechs, digital payment platforms, telcos, digital banks, Internet Service Providers, mobile app developers, cyber security firms and major players in Ghana’s online business space is powered by OML Africa, organizers of high profile corporate events.
